Key Responsibilities
- Lead purchasing, materials planning, inventory control, shipping, and supplier management for a batch/discrete manufacturing operation.
- Develop material plans based on customer demand, production schedules, inventory levels, supplier lead times, and ERP/MRP recommendations.
- Ensure raw materials, purchased components, tooling, and outside services are available to support production.
- Manage supplier relationships and negotiate pricing, delivery schedules, commercial terms, and long-term purchasing agreements.
- Identify and implement cost reduction, inventory optimization, and supplier improvement initiatives.
- Monitor inventory levels, inventory turns, shortages, excess inventory, and obsolete material while maintaining production continuity.
- Develop alternate sourcing strategies and reduce supply chain risk.
- Utilize ERP/MRP systems to manage purchasing, planning, inventory, supplier data, and reporting.
- Analyze purchasing and inventory metrics to support better business decisions.
- Partner cross-functionally to resolve shortages, changing customer demand, and production constraints.
- Drive Lean initiatives and continuous improvement throughout the materials organization.
